%X 三唑啉二酮(TAD)-吲哚加合物作为一种重要的TAD等价物,其内含动态可逆的C-N键,可以条件可控地释放高活性的TAD,这一特性使其在生物标记、材料表面修饰和聚合物合成等领域展现出广阔的应用前景。
Triazolinedione (TAD)-indole adducts, serving as an important TAD equivalent, contain dynamic and reversible C-N bonds that can conditionally release highly reactive TAD. This characteristic endows them with broad application prospects in the fields of bio-labeling, material surface modification, and polymer synthesis.
